Tariffs, Shmariffs: Walmart's Earnings Show The Consumer Is Strong

1. Walmart's Q4 2025 earnings were $0.66 per share, slightly beating expectations. 2. Revenue was $180.55 billion, up 4% year-over-year despite tariff concerns. 3. Analysts had forecasted lower earnings but Walmart's revenue exceeded their lower expectations. 4. Forward guidance indicates earnings between $0.57 and $0.58 per share for Q1 2025. 5. The overall US consumer remains strong, countering earlier fears of a downturn.
